Debes elegir o generar una contraseña para tu cuenta de GitHub.com que tenga por lo menos:
- Una longitud de ochocaracteres, si incluye un número y una letra minúscula, o
- 15 caracteres de largo con cualquier combinación de caracteres
Para preservar la seguridad de tu cuenta, te recomendamos que sigas estas buenas prácticas:
-
Utiliza un administrador de contraseñas, tal como LastPass o 1Password, para generar una contraseña de por lo menos 15 caracteres.
-
Genera una contraseña que sea única para GitHub. Si utilizas tu contraseña de GitHub en cualquier otro lugar y el servicio se puso en riesgo, entonces los atacantes y actores malintenconados podrían utilizar dicha información para acceder a tu cuenta de GitHub.com.
-
Configura la autenticación de dos factores para tu cuenta personal. Para obtener más información, consulta "Acerca de la autenticación de dos factores".
-
Nunca compartas tu contraseña con nadie, aunque se trate de un potencial colaborador. Cada persona debe usar su propia cuenta personal en GitHub. Para obtener más información acerca de cómo colaborar, consulta: "Invitar colaboradores a un repositorio personal," "Acerca de los modelos de desarrollo colaborativos," o "Colaborar con los grupos en las organizaciones".
Cuando tecleas una contraseña para iniciar sesión, crear una cuenta, o cambiar tu contraseña, GitHub verificará si la contraseña que ingresaste se considera débil de acuerdo con los conjuntos de datos como en HaveIBeenPwned. La contraseña se puede considerar débil, incluso si no la usaste nunca antes.
GitHub solo inspecciona la contraseña cuando la escribes, pero nunca almacena la contraseña que ingresaste como texto simple. Para obtener más información, consulta HaveIBeenPwned.
Solo puedes utilizar tu contraseña para ingresar en GitHub a través de tu buscador. Cuadno te atutenticas en GitHub con otros medios, tales como la línea de comandos o la API, debes utilizar otras credenciales. Para obtener más información, consulta la sección "Acerca de la autenticación en GitHub".
Cuando Git pida tu contraseña, ingresa tu token de acceso personal (PAT). Como alternativa, puedes utilizar un asistente de credenciales como Git Credential Manager. La autenticación basada en contraseñas para Git se eliminó para favorecer métodos de autenticación más seguros. Para obtener más información, consulta la sección "Crear un token de acceso personal".